Recommend webstats for me please

Hi all.
I've just found out I can't have webstats for my webspace because I'm on BB+ so I was hoping some knowledgeable person could please recommend an alternative for me. I have no experience with them but would like to see what kind of traffic I'll be getting once my site is set up.
I'll be putting a flash-based site up onto a single html page.
I've found this thing called statcounter on the web (http://www.statcounter.com/). Anyone know if this would be suitable?
Also, are there any risks to having a 3rd part stat thingy like this?

Re: Recommend webstats for me please

Sign ya sen up for a google analytics account
http://www.google.com/analytics
You just cut and paste a peice of code into every page on your site and it starts updating within 48 hrs
